Why Traditional Couples Counseling Fails After Sex Addiction

Most couples counseling overlooks critical aspects of healing from betrayal trauma and sex addiction, often leaving relationships stuck or even worse. Here’s how Karuna Healing is different:

Key Program Features:

Features
Karuna Couples Counseling
Traditional Couples Counseling
Early Intervention

Starts couples counseling early, addressing betrayal trauma and relationship repair immediately.

Delays couples work until individuals “fix themselves,” usually causing further relationship damage.

Partner Expertise

Recognizes betrayal trauma as severe PTSD, treating partners with empathy, specialized knowledge (APSATS), and careful sensitivity.

Minimizes partner's trauma, often blaming or asking partners to “own their part” in the infidelity or secret porn use.

Disclosure Process

Uses an integrated approach to disclosure that is timely, structured, compassionate, and effective—usually within weeks, not months.

Disclosure is delayed, drawn out, or poorly structured, often taking six months or longer, causing further frustration and pain to the partner.

Integrity Abuse

Directly addresses narcissistic behaviors, integrity abuse, and gaslighting, helping couples rebuild safety, trust, and genuine intimacy.

Overemphasizes the addiction model, missing or ignoring underlying narcissism and integrity abuse—leaving couples trapped in damaging relational patterns.
